Did the full 4 day circus way back in 1992, Amazing to see the cars in action, mind boggling how late they brake, found the support racing interesting. But if you are after actually seeing the race, then the TV is the go.

Hearing protection is a definate necesity. Buy numerous sets (at least 3 for each person) before you go as the same with everything else at the event, they'll be f'ken expensive.
